Hands-On Previews Reframe Marvel's Wolverine as Focused, Brutal PS5 Action Game

Extended previews say Insomniac built a linear, cinematic single-player experience that centers on visceral melee combat.

Overview

  • Previews published Tuesday pushed back against viral clips by showing quick-time events are rare in the demo and that stealth is an optional way to play rather than a forced mechanic.
  • Insomniac intentionally made Marvel's Wolverine a linear, story-forward action game designed to move the player from combat encounter to cutscene rather than an open-world experience.
  • The combat loop is the game's core and includes combo attacks, an Adaptations skill system for build choices, a healing attack that restores health in combat, and a Rage meter that can be spent to revive Wolverine after fatal damage.
  • Hands-on coverage highlights strong performance capture, facial animation, movement, and a faithful portrayal of Logan while also flagging a slow, tedious Sentinel boss fight and concerns about combat variety over time.
  • Marvel's Wolverine remains a timed PlayStation 5 exclusive with a September 15, 2026 release date, and its lean design reduces side activities in favor of a tightly scripted character story.
